You forgot to give some vital information such as who manufactured the sound card and which model. Very important stuff in order to help you. Is it onboard? Does it have digital capabilities? If so do you have digital output enabled? Are your speakers USB?

Unless you have a 1394 connection (Firewire) there should be no problem with swenum.sys
Here is what it is used for:
http://support.microsoft.com/default.aspx?scid=kb;en-us;307736

If you play a song in Media Player for example does it appear to play but with no sound? Or does it error out?
